1. The Nimzo-Indian Defense: Regulate with Precision
Moves: one.d4 Nf6 two.c4 e6 three.Nc3 Bb4
The Nimzo-Indian is a contemporary common and a favourite of numerous major-amount gamers. It allows Black to challenge White’s center indirectly by pinning the knight on c3, frequently leading to doubled pawns and lengthy-term strategic designs.
Strengths:
Directly contests e4 and central expansion
Leads to imbalanced pawn buildings
Offers rapid piece development
Best For: Gamers who love loaded positional Enjoy and deep middlegame setting up.
2. The King's Indian Defense: Dynamic Counterattack
Moves: one.d4 Nf6 2.c4 g6 3.Nc3 Bg7 four.e4 d6
The King's Indian invites White to overextend their center and then strikes again with highly effective pawn breaks like ...e5 or ...c5. It generally brings about remarkable attacks on reverse wings, making it perfect for aggressive players.
Strengths:
Solid kingside attack possible
Excellent for developing imbalanced positions
Prosperous tactical themes and sharp lines
Finest For: Tactical and aggressive gamers who thrive in chaotic positions.
three. The Slav Defense: Stable and Reputable
Moves: one.d4 d5 2.c4 c6
The Slav is noted for its structural solidity and straightforward enhancement prepare. In contrast to the greater dynamic Indian defenses, the Slav keeps points compact and Protected, often resulting in symmetrical but playable positions.
Strengths:
Strong pawn construction
Small threat of early blunders
Many versatile sub-variants
Very best For: Positional players who benefit safety and very long-term arranging.
four. The Grunfeld Protection: Hypermodern Counterstrike
Moves: 1.d4 Nf6 2.c4 g6 3.Nc3 d5
The Grunfeld will allow White to construct a considerable pawn Centre after which targets it from the length. It’s a hypermodern protection requiring correct calculation and familiarity with vital pawn breaks.
Strengths:
Active piece Perform
Substantial counterattacking opportunity
Great for theoretical players
Very best For: Innovative gamers self-confident in deep preparing and tactical recognition.
five. The Queen’s Gambit Declined: Classical Solidity
Moves: one.d4 d5 two.c4 e6
An indicator of classical chess, the QGD is predicated on very simple development and control of the middle. Though it may seem passive, it offers strong footing and home for strategic depth.
Strengths:
Very clear advancement path
No early weaknesses
Robust endgame prospective
Ideal For: Classical players and those looking for a powerful defensive set up with counterplay opportunity.
